目录

伙伴云/使用教程/《如何用C语言编程构建小型仓库管理系统?》

《如何用C语言编程构建小型仓库管理系统?》

在企业运营中仓库管理很重要,C语言适合开发小型仓库管理系统。要分析功能需求,如货物信息管理(录入、修改、删除)、库存管理(入库、出库、查询盘点)、仓库布局管理(货架、货位管理),还要注意技术要点,像数据结构(结构体数组或链表)选择、文件操作(数据保存与读取)以及用户界面设计(命令行界面或菜单驱动界面)

用户关注问题

C语言编程小型仓库管理系统有哪些功能模块?

就是说啊,我想做个小型仓库管理系统,用C语言来编。但我不太清楚这种系统一般都该有啥功能呢?就好比一个小仓库,里面有货物进出存啥的,那在程序里得咋体现这些操作呀?

一个C语言编程的小型仓库管理系统通常有以下几个功能模块:
1. 货物信息管理模块

  • 用于录入货物的基本信息,像货物名称、规格、型号等。这就如同你在仓库里给每个货物贴上详细的标签一样。
  • 还能对货物信息进行修改和删除等操作。

2. 库存管理模块
  • 主要负责记录货物的库存数量。每次进货时增加库存数量,出货时减少库存数量。例如,新到一批货物入库,就需要在这个模块里更新库存数字。
  • 能设置库存预警值,当库存低于这个值时,可以提醒管理员及时补货。

3. 出入库管理模块
  • 详细记录货物的出入库时间、操作人员等信息。这就像是仓库的一个账本,每一笔进出都要记清楚。
  • 方便查询特定时间段内的货物出入库情况。

如果您想深入了解如何实现这些功能,欢迎点击免费注册试用我们的相关教程资源哦。

c语言编程小型仓库管理系统02

如何用C语言开始编写小型仓库管理系统?

我完全是个小白,但是又必须用C语言写个小型仓库管理系统。就感觉无从下手啊,从哪儿开始写呢?有没有个大概的思路或者步骤啥的,就好像盖房子得先打地基一样,这个编程得先干啥呢?

以下是用C语言编写小型仓库管理系统的基本步骤:
第一步:需求分析

  • 明确系统要实现的功能,比如前面提到的货物信息管理、库存管理、出入库管理等功能。这就像你要确定房子盖成什么样,几个房间,什么布局。

第二步:设计数据结构
  • 确定要用的数据结构来存储货物信息、库存数量等数据。例如,可以用结构体来表示货物信息,包括货物名称、数量、规格等成员变量。这相当于设计房子的框架结构。

第三步:编写函数
  • 根据需求编写各种函数,如添加货物函数、删除货物函数、更新库存函数等。就好比在房子里安装水电设施等功能部件。
  • 每个函数要完成特定的任务,并且要注意函数之间的调用关系。

第四步:测试与调试
  • 编写完一部分代码后就要进行测试,看是否达到预期功能。如果出现问题,就像房子盖好了发现漏水一样,要进行调试修复。

想要获取更详细的C语言编程指导,欢迎预约演示我们的编程辅导课程哦。

C语言编程小型仓库管理系统的难点在哪里?

我打算搞这个C语言编程小型仓库管理系统,但听说可能会遇到不少麻烦事。我就想知道到底难在哪儿呢?就像爬山之前得知道哪段路最陡一样,心里好有个底儿。

用C语言编程小型仓库管理系统存在以下一些难点:
一、数据存储与管理方面

  • 采用合适的数据结构较难。因为要考虑到货物信息的多样性,以及库存数量的动态变化,选择不当可能导致数据存储混乱或者操作效率低下。例如,如果数据量较大时,简单的数组结构可能无法满足高效查询和修改的需求。
  • 数据的持久化也是个挑战。要确保在程序关闭后数据不会丢失,可能需要学习文件操作等知识来将数据保存到本地文件,并且在下次启动程序时能够正确读取。

二、功能逻辑实现方面
  • 库存管理的逻辑比较复杂。例如,在处理并发的出入库操作时,要保证库存数量的准确性,不能出现超卖或者库存数据错误等情况。这就需要精心设计出入库函数的逻辑,可能要用到锁或者事务等概念(在C语言中可能通过标志位等方式实现)。
  • 用户交互功能也不容易。要提供简洁明了的操作界面让用户方便地进行货物管理、查询等操作,在C语言中需要掌握控制台输入输出的优化技巧,提升用户体验。

如果您担心在编程过程中遇到这些难点难以解决,我们提供专业的编程帮助,点击免费注册试用获取更多支持。

51有帮助
微信好友
新浪微博
QQ空间
复制链接
上一篇工业仓库管理系统设备有哪些?全面解析核心设备
下一篇广东制造业仓库管理系统:高效智能仓储管理新方案

免责申明:本文内容通过 AI 工具匹配关键字智能整合而成,仅供参考,伙伴云不对内容的真实、准确、完整作任何形式的承诺。如有任何问题或意见,您可以通过联系 12345@huoban.com 进行反馈,伙伴云收到您的反馈后将及时处理并反馈。

用零代码轻松搭建在⼀个平台上管理所有业务
财务管理
财务管理
行政 OA
行政 OA
订单管理
订单管理
设备管理
设备管理
客户管理 CRM
客户管理 CRM
生产制造 ERP
生产制造 ERP
进销存管理
进销存管理
项目管理
项目管理
售后管理
售后管理
客户管理 CRM
精准追踪销售转化,实时掌控业绩目标,驱动业绩增长
  • 构建客户360°视图,掌控全生命周期
  • 精细化管理销售过程,提高销售转化率
  • 实时管控目标达成,确保目标顺利实现
客户管理 CRM
客户管理 CRM
超多模板 开箱即用
“真” 零代码搭建专属系统灵活配置
5 分钟上手3 小时上线个性化需求随时调整
能陪你创业也能陪你上市
个人/团队
Team
  • 多人在线协作表格,收集处理数据
  • 安排成员任务,推进核心项目
  • 追踪团队进度,动态清晰可见
  • 评论艾特成员,随时开启讨论
中小企业
Small business
  • 低成本拥有满足需求的个性化系统
  • 无需额外招人,业务人员即可搭建
  • 重复工作丢给自动化,提升公司人效
  • 数据大屏,让老板实时看到业务成果
大型企业
Enterprise
  • 告别漫长IT排期,业务系统快速上线
  • 打草稿的利器,搭建企业应用原型
  • 业务数据打通,消除数据孤岛
  • API开放接口,集成应用,数据同步
立即咨询